    Ultrasonic Cavitation in Houston: A Comprehensive Look at Safety

    Ultrasonic Cavitation is a popular non-surgical body contouring procedure that has gained significant attention in Houston and beyond. This treatment utilizes high-frequency sound waves to break down fat cells, which are then naturally eliminated by the body's lymphatic system. Given its growing popularity, many individuals are curious about the safety of Ultrasonic Cavitation in Houston.

    When performed by a qualified and experienced professional, Ultrasonic Cavitation can be a safe and effective method for reducing localized fat deposits. The procedure is minimally invasive, requiring no incisions or anesthesia, which significantly reduces the risk of complications typically associated with surgical interventions. However, like any medical procedure, it is not without potential risks.

    Common side effects may include temporary redness, swelling, and tenderness at the treatment site. These are usually mild and resolve on their own within a few days. More serious complications are rare but can include skin burns, nerve damage, or uneven fat reduction if the procedure is not conducted properly.

    To ensure safety, it is crucial to choose a reputable clinic with certified professionals who have extensive experience in performing Ultrasonic Cavitation. Patients should also undergo a thorough consultation to assess their suitability for the procedure, as certain medical conditions or skin types may pose additional risks.

    In summary, Ultrasonic Cavitation in Houston can be a safe and effective option for body contouring when performed by qualified professionals. Patients should be informed about potential risks and take necessary precautions to ensure a positive outcome.

    Understanding Ultrasonic Cavitation Safety

    Ultrasonic Cavitation, a popular non-invasive body contouring procedure, has gained significant attention in Houston and beyond. This treatment utilizes low-frequency sound waves to break down fat cells, which are then naturally eliminated by the body's lymphatic system. Understanding the safety aspects of this procedure is crucial for anyone considering it.

    Procedure Overview

    The Ultrasonic Cavitation procedure involves the application of sound waves to the targeted fat areas. These waves penetrate the skin to reach the fat cells, causing them to rupture and release their contents. The body then processes and eliminates these fat cell remnants through natural metabolic processes. The procedure is typically performed in a clinical setting by trained professionals.

    Safety Measures

    Safety in Ultrasonic Cavitation largely depends on several key factors:

    1. Professional Expertise: The procedure should be conducted by licensed and experienced professionals who have undergone specialized training in Ultrasonic Cavitation. This ensures that the treatment is administered correctly and safely.

    2. Pre-Procedure Consultation: A thorough consultation is essential. This includes a health assessment to determine if the individual is a suitable candidate for the procedure. Factors such as overall health, skin condition, and the presence of any medical conditions are considered.

    3. Post-Procedure Care: Proper aftercare is crucial. Patients are usually advised to stay hydrated, maintain a healthy diet, and engage in regular physical activity to support the body's natural elimination processes.

    Potential Risks and Side Effects

    While Ultrasonic Cavitation is generally considered safe, it is not without potential risks and side effects. These can include:

    • Temporary Skin Irritation: Some patients may experience mild redness, swelling, or tenderness at the treatment site. These symptoms typically resolve on their own within a few days.
    • Infection: Although rare, there is a slight risk of infection if proper sterilization protocols are not followed.
    • Unsatisfactory Results: In some cases, the desired results may not be achieved, necessitating additional treatments.

    Understanding Ultrasonic Cavitation Safety

    Ultrasonic cavitation is a popular non-surgical body contouring procedure that has gained significant attention in Houston and beyond. As a medical professional, it's crucial to address the safety concerns associated with this treatment to ensure patients make informed decisions.

    How Ultrasonic Cavitation Works

    Ultrasonic cavitation utilizes low-frequency sound waves to break down fat cells beneath the skin. These sound waves create bubbles that implode, releasing the fat content, which is then naturally processed by the body. This process is designed to be minimally invasive, reducing the risk of significant side effects.

    Safety Measures in Houston Clinics

    In Houston, reputable clinics adhere to strict safety protocols to ensure the procedure's efficacy and safety. These measures include thorough patient evaluations, the use of FDA-approved equipment, and the involvement of certified professionals. By choosing a clinic that prioritizes these standards, patients can significantly mitigate potential risks.

    Potential Side Effects

    While ultrasonic cavitation is generally safe, some patients may experience mild side effects such as temporary redness, tingling, or slight bruising at the treatment site. These effects are typically short-lived and resolve on their own. However, it's essential for patients to follow post-treatment care instructions provided by their healthcare provider to minimize these occurrences.

    Patient Suitability and Expectations

    Not all individuals are ideal candidates for ultrasonic cavitation. Factors such as overall health, skin elasticity, and the presence of certain medical conditions can influence suitability. A thorough consultation with a qualified professional is essential to determine if this treatment is appropriate and to set realistic expectations regarding outcomes.
